About DKSH Beauty & Wellness

DKSH Beauty & Wellness is New Zealand's leading distributor of cosmetics, fragrances, skincare, wellness, and haircare goods. The company proudly represents premium brands like Natio, Trilogy, O.P.I, Rimmel London, Sally Hansen, Clairol, Gucci, Fudge, and SKYN, connecting New Zealand to global beauty markets.

Role Overview

The Supply Chain Administrator plays a vital role in supporting the operational functions behind the scenes at DKSH Beauty & Wellness. This position provides essential assistance to the supply chain team by managing site logistics, inventory control, health and safety compliance, and detailed reporting.

Key Responsibilities

  • Coordinate site requirements including ordering stationery and cafeteria supplies, obtaining supplier quotations, maintaining vendor databases, and addressing maintenance requests.
  • Manage daily workforce attendance through Biotime, handle fingerprint scanner setups, and maintain accurate records of full-time equivalent and temporary staff.
  • Oversee visitor management processes, control security card access, and update the Technet Fleet Management platform.
  • Organize health and safety training sessions, conduct inductions, ensure certification renewals are tracked, and upload all documentation into Skytrust.
  • Prepare multiple reports weekly and monthly, covering areas like Dangerous Goods, pallet inventory, labor planning, pick and claim statistics, and freight cost savings.
  • Handle daily administrative tasks such as picklist organization, tracking absenteeism, managing communications for distribution center staff, and monitoring personal protective equipment inventory.
  • Assist with inventory-related duties including cycle counts and processing returns or damaged goods.
  • Develop and update standard operating procedures (SOPs) related to supply chain administration to ensure efficiency and currency.
  • Provide additional administrative and coordination support as needed.

Qualifications and Skills

  • Proficient in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el, with strong spreadsheet skills.
  • Experience in warehouse or office administration, preferably within the fast-moving consumer goods (FMCG) sector.
  • Working knowledge of inventory management systems such as SAP or Oracle.
  • Meticulous attention to detail with excellent written communication and numerical accuracy.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ple tasks effectively and remain organized in a rapidly changing environment.
  • Clear and confident communicator able to collaborate with diverse teams and stakeholders.
  • Dependable, proactive, and capable of taking initiative and ownership of responsibilities.
